The Place
We are on Vesterbro. Just next to the harbour. The area is a designated urban
development area. It ic slose to central city. It is close to Islands Brygge (urban
development area) and close to Amager Fælled (green, recrea onal area). The site
- that goes under the name ‘The Circus Square’ because it has been used for some
years by travelling circus’ - is just next to the largest inner city shopping center in
Copenhagen, Fisketorvet Copenhagen Mall. It is next to a major road leading from
the highway system to the central city. Both for housing, office and commercial uses
the area is extremely a rac ve. This said, the area is also extremely fragmented,
with a mix of different building types and forms, that don’t always suit each other
but more work as individual elements. The major road next to the site is heavily
trafficked. And good pedestrian and cycling connec ons through the area are
currently missing.

The Task
A private developer has acquired the site and made plans to build 26.000m2 offices
and 17.000 m2 apartments. This will take place in a star-shaped siteplan with
buildings between 5-8 storeys gathered around a green courtyard. As such the
municipality has agreed to this plan. But they have also asked the developer to come
up with concrete plans that show what kind of urban life, the area ought to cater for,
and in par cular how the promenade along the water and passing by and through
the new development can be landscaped and designed. The developer has asked
you to take on this task.
The Design Challenges
The developer has presented you with a task: do your magic and get him the go
ahead for the whole project from the municipality. The design challenges involved
in this task, he said less about when he called on you. Most of the challenges, you
need to observe, lie (hidden) in the recommenda ons from the municipality:
• The treatment of the edge (promenade) from Tømmergraven to Fisketorvet
• The treatment of the edge towards Vasbygade
• The treatment of the edge around the housing/office-blocks
• The treatment of urban life
• The treatment of water, including rain water (supplementary municipal
strategy regarding this which needs to be respected)

The Learning Objec ves
Using a real life project we aim to learn:
• how to understand the recommenda ons of a municipality when it responds
to plans brought forward by a private developer
• how to understand the role and opportuni es for urban designers/landscape
architects when they get involved in a project that is already well on its way
• how to analyse a fragmented urban area focusing on both urban fabric and
urban life (and the poten al for more and/or be er forms of urban life)
• how to communicate the lessons learned in the analysis of the site and its
surrounding urban context
• how on behalf of the private developer to respond to the recommenda ons of
a municipality and use the lessons learned in the analysis of the site to produce
an urban design/landscape architecture proposal for the design of the public
spaces and promenades in connec on with this new development
• and finally how to present this urban design/landscape architecture proposal
in a communica ve and engaging way.
